FTE: 1.0, Shift: Day, Schedule: Mon-Fri Business Hours The Pay Scale is $186,742.40 to $268,715.20 Position Summary The Associate Vice President (AVP), Real Estate Strategy & Operations is an executive responsible for providing strategic leadership and operational oversight for MultiCare Health System's real estate portfolio. The AVP supports enterprise-wide planning, acquisition, leasing, development, and management activities across the system.This role is essential to guiding MultiCare's real estate strategy, ensuring that facilities and properties support clinical, operational, and growth objectives. The AVP oversees functions related to property evaluation, transaction execution, space planning and utilization, land planning and entitlement, and long term master planning. The position collaborates closely with executive leadership, operational stakeholders, and external partners to ensure coordinated and well-informed real estate decision-making. This role is a hybrid work environment with frequent on-site visits across MultiCare's facilities and project locations. Essential Functions Strategic Real Estate Leadership
